"By the way, I still don't know your name. I can't just keep calling you 'female'!" He Yu accepted the medicine powder, but he was already prepared to offer something of equal value in exchange.
"My name is Chu Xinyao."
"He Yu, the young patriarch of the Crane Clan."
Young clan leader?
Chu Xinyao looked at He Yu with some surprise, feeling that she was really lucky. Since transmigrating to this beast world, she had only encountered beastmen with the status of clan leaders or young clan leaders. The young Hu Xiao, who broke through on his own, seemed to be the young clan leader of the Tiger Clan, and now she had met He Yu, the young clan leader of the Crane Clan.
Then there's Mo, the chieftain of the Mo Snake tribe, a position that commands respect within the tribe. However, Mo always downplays his role as a traveling merchant, though Chu Xinyao knows the two carts behind him are indeed carrying various goods.
Chu Xinyao noticed that whenever their caravan entered a new tribe, the local orcs would greet Mo with an almost reverent attitude. Their eyes were full of respect, and some tribal chiefs would even personally come forward to conduct lengthy transactions with Mo. This kind of treatment was definitely not something an ordinary traveling merchant could enjoy.
Even in a relatively large town like Lingdie Town, Mo's residence was the largest, which made Chu Xinyao even more certain that there must be more aspects of Mo's identity that she had not yet discovered.
Chu Xinyao's eyes lit up, and she suddenly felt that the gentle and lovely Mo had become mysterious.
She turned her head and looked at He Yu, saying, "Young Clan Chief He, how did you get this injury? Weren't you chased away by those females?"
"Just call me Heyu or Yu. My injuries..." The person who attacked him reeked of snakes, and he was tied up in this courtyard when he woke up. What didn't he understand?
He looked at Chu Xinyao's beautiful face, and after understanding why she had suffered this ordeal, he laughed and said, "It was just a sneak attack by a villain. But, as for you, why were you in Lord Mo's courtyard? Xinyao, you're not a member of the Ink Serpent Clan, are you?"
"No, I am! But I will be soon." Chu Xinyao blushed slightly. Having been through many romantic encounters, she naturally knew that she had fallen for Mo.
He Yu's expression hardened, and he asked somewhat seriously, "You want to become a partner with someone from the Ink Serpent Clan? Are you serious?"
"of course."
He hesitated for a moment, then continued, "Is it Lord Mo? Do you really know what kind of person he is? You're not being deceived by him, you..."
“Young Clan Chief He,” Chu Xinyao’s face turned cold, her eyes showing displeasure. “I love Mo, and Mo loves me too. I will not be easily deceived by anyone.”
Looking into Chu Xinyao's resolute eyes, He Yu felt a surge of helplessness. He knew that love was a dangerous thing. Once someone was caught in the whirlpool of love, they wouldn't listen to any advice from others. However, given the infamous Ink Serpent Tribe, he felt he had to try again.
“Xinyao, I know you might not listen right now, but I still want to remind you that the reputation of the Ink Serpent Clan is not good throughout the continent. Moreover, Lord Ink's methods and thoughts are far more complicated than you imagine.” He Yu’s voice carried a hint of worry.
Chu Xinyao frowned slightly; she didn't like hearing others describe Mo like that. In her heart, Mo was so gentle, and his smile was as innocent as a harmless rabbit. Not to mention, he shared her views on choosing a partner: one person for life, one love—something no one else in this backward beast world could do.
"Young Master He, speaking ill of others behind their backs is not the behavior of a gentleman. It's late, I need to rest. Since your injuries are healed, you should leave as soon as possible!" She directly gave him the order to leave.
He Yu sighed, knowing that continuing would only make Chu Xinyao more disgusted. He stood up and prepared to leave.
"Alright, I won't disturb your rest any longer." A flash of white light appeared at his fingertips, and a white feather appeared in his hand. "I hope you'll accept this feather. If you encounter danger, it can protect you." He placed the feather on the table.
Chu Xinyao heard a soft creak at the window, and then the crane feather vanished from the room. She turned around and saw the white feather lying quietly on the table. Bathed in moonlight, the feather shimmered with a soft luster, appearing exceptionally pure and noble.
She picked up the feather and felt the warmth it contained.
"Hmph, you speak ill of Mo, I don't want your things." After she finished speaking, she made a move to throw it out the window.
[Sigh!] Long Tingting, who had been silent for a long time, suddenly sighed.
The sigh interrupted Chu Xinyao's attempt to throw it out the window.
"[Sister Ting?]" Chu Xinyao was overjoyed.
But Long Tingting ignored her and Chu Xinyao, holding the feather in her hand, felt uneasy.
Why did Sister Ting suddenly sigh? Could it be because of this feather? She looked at the feather in her hand, which emitted a soft glow. Maybe she should just accept it! Didn't Crane Feather just say that this feather could protect her if she encountered danger?
[Sister Ting, maybe I should accept it.]
Whether it was because of what she said or not, Chu Xinyao felt the air around her begin to move, and the oppressive feeling from before dissipated.
[Okay, Sister Ting, I understand. I'll take good care of it.] Chu Xinyao said silently to herself, putting the feather into the cabinet.
Outside the window, the night was as dark as ink, and the figure of He Yu appeared and disappeared among the swaying shadows of the trees. His gaze remained fixed on Chu Xinyao's window until he saw her turn off the light, at which point he breathed a slight sigh of relief.
He knew that what he had said tonight might have bothered her, but he hadn't said anything without reason.
Carefully avoiding the guards in the courtyard, his movements were light and silent, like a ghost in the night. He was quite confident in his stealth skills, but just as he was about to leave the courtyard, he keenly sensed something unusual.
His gaze was sharp as a knife; he instantly caught a flicker in the shadows. It was a pair of eyes, eyes that gleamed red in the darkness. He Yu's heart sank; he realized that everything he had done might be under Mo's surveillance.
"Lord Mo, are you planning to declare war on my Crane Clan?" His voice was deep and threatening.
Mo's figure slowly emerged from the shadows, a hint of amusement in his eyes. "Originally, I only brought you back to give you a little punishment. I never expected you would dare to try and ruin my clan's important affairs."
A serious expression gathered between He Yu's brows. What terrible thing had he done to damage the Ink Serpent Clan? The question was answered the moment he looked towards Chu Xinyao's room.
Her stunning beauty was unlike any other female he had ever seen, her skin so delicate it seemed as if she had never lived in this beastly world.
“Lord Mo, my concern for Xinyao is absolutely not out of hostility towards the Ink Serpent Clan,” He Yu said, a flicker of anxiety crossing his mind. He had to clarify this misunderstanding, and at the same time, protect Chu Xinyao from being implicated. “I have no intention of disrupting any major events of the Ink Serpent Clan; I only hope that Xinyao will be cautious about the matter of finding a partner…”
Mo's face instantly darkened. He Yu's affectionate way of addressing Chu Xinyao and his interference in their marriage clearly touched a nerve with Mo.
"Heyu, you've overstepped your bounds." Mo's eyes were cold, and his tone was dangerous. "It's none of your business to interfere in what happens between Xinyao and me."
